PC450-6 Excavator Slewing Bearing Details

The product acts as the key connecting interface between the excavator’s superstructure and undercarriage. It enables smooth 360° rotation while supporting heavy loads during high-intensity working conditions.

Our bearing adopts advanced induction hardening to achieve a hardening depth of 3–5 mm. All gear teeth are precision-machined to ISO 10 accuracy standards, ensuring full compatibility with the torque requirements of the PC450-6 swing motor. This design effectively solves common on-site failures such as turret shaking and bearing seizure, which greatly reduce construction efficiency.

It is equipped with GCr15SiMn rolling elements to resist indentation under continuous shock loads. Premium anti-corrosion treatment extends service life in coastal, high-humidity and corrosive environments, where ordinary standard bearings are prone to premature failure.

Features and Benefits

High Load-Carrying Capacity:The four-point contact design distributes forces across multiple ball-to-raceway contact surfaces, effectively avoiding stress concentration that causes premature raceway cracking on 45-ton excavators.

Low Rotational Friction: Precision-ground raceways reduce the friction coefficient during slewing operations. It delivers smoother cab rotation and lowers fuel consumption of the swing motor.

Enhanced Corrosion Resistance:Marine-grade surface treatment protects against salt spray and chemical exposure, extending service life at demolition sites where concrete dust and humidity accelerate corrosion..

Shock Load Resilience: Constructed from 42CrMo alloy steel, the bearing absorbs impact forces generated by bucket digging and boom movement. It maintains structural integrity during rock breaking and heavy material handling.

Thermal Stability: Professional heat treatment ensures stable dimensional performance within the temperature range of -40°C to +50°C. The bearing operates reliably in both cold Arctic environments and high-temperature Middle Eastern working conditions.

Reduced Maintenance Intervals: Optimized sealing structures minimize contamination ingress and grease leakage, reducing lubrication frequency and cutting overall maintenance costs throughout the bearing service life.

Installation Guide

Pre-Installation Inspection: Verify that mounting surfaces on both the upper frame and lower frame are clean, flat, and free from burrs. Check all bolt holes for thread damage before proceeding.

Alignment Procedure: Position the bearing on the lower frame ensuring the gear teeth align with your swing motor pinion. Use at least four temporary bolts to hold position while checking concentricity.

Bolt Torquing Sequence: Install high-tensile grade 10.9 or 12.9 bolts in a star pattern. Torque to manufacturer specifications in three stages: 30%, 70%, then 100% of final torque value. This prevents uneven clamping force.

Lubrication Application: Fill grease passages with high-pressure lithium-based grease through all fittings. Continue pumping until fresh grease appears at the seal, confirming complete distribution through the raceway.

Final Checks: Rotate the upper frame manually through 360 degrees to verify smooth movement. Check for binding, unusual noise, or resistance that indicates misalignment or debris.

Maintenance and Care

Lubrication Schedule: Apply grease every 100 working hours under normal conditions. In dusty or wet environments, reduce intervals to daily application to prevent moisture ingress and abrasive contamination.

Inspection Routine: During lubrication, examine the old grease for metal flakes or discoloration. These indicate raceway wear requiring immediate investigation before catastrophic failure occurs.

Bolt Tension Verification: Check mounting bolt torque every 500 hours. Vibration can cause gradual loosening that leads to fretting wear on mounting surfaces and eventual bolt shear.

Seal Condition Monitoring: Inspect seals for cracks or displacement that allow contaminants to enter the raceway. Replace damaged seals immediately to maintain internal cleanliness.

Gear Tooth Examination: Look for pitting, chipping, or uneven wear patterns on external gear teeth. These conditions reduce meshing quality with the swing motor pinion and accelerate failure.

FAQ

Q: What causes metallic clicking sounds during rotation?

A: Clicking typically indicates raceway spalling or loose rolling elements. Stop operation immediately and inspect for debris or surface damage to prevent complete bearing seizure.

Q: Can I interchange bearings between different excavator models?

A: No. The PC450-6 bearing has specific dimensions and load ratings. Using incorrect bearings compromises structural safety and voids warranty coverage.

Q: How do I prevent 'dead spots' during swing operation?

A: Dead spots result from raceway deformation or contamination. Maintain proper lubrication intervals and ensure effective sealing to prevent debris entry.

Q: What grade bolts are required for installation?

A: Only high-tensile grade 10.9 or 12.9 bolts meet clamping force requirements. Lower grades risk shear failure and separation of upper and lower frames.

Q: Is the bearing suitable for Arctic construction projects?

A: Yes. Our heat treatment ensures dimensional stability and material toughness down to -40°C. Use cold-weather grease formulations for optimal performance.

Q: How long is the typical service life?

A: With proper maintenance, expect 8,000-12,000 operating hours. Service life varies based on load intensity, maintenance quality, and environmental conditions.
